Appendix:

Replacing the Hard Drive

Important Information About
Recorded TV Programs

When you replace the hard disk drive, you lose any files
or software that you created, saved, or installed on the
HP Digital Entertainment Center. Because of this, you also
lose a special code that Microsoft includes in the files of
recorded TV programs. Without the code, Media Center
cannot play TV programs previously recorded to disk or
copied to DVD or to other media.

For more information about safeguarding your recorded
TV programs, refer to the Media Center Edition 2005
Software Guide
.

Procedure

To replace the hard drive:

1

Make sure you have the recovery discs (DVDs)
included with the HP Digital Entertainment Center
System.

2

Back up your data to the personal media drive or
burn it to DVD.

3

Close Media Center and all other programs that may
be accessing the hard drive.

4

Turn off the HP Digital Entertainment Center.

5

Disconnect the power cable from the HP Digital
Entertainment Center.

6

Disconnect all other cables from the HP Digital
Entertainment Center.

7

Turn the HP Digital Entertainment Center upside
down.

8

Remove the hard drive cover from the chassis. After
loosening the screw, slide the hard drive in the
direction of the screw.
